Transaction e63dab0d035fbdc40e8e314b304d29bae7d0575f064057236403db99d49a15c5
1 Input
1 Output
-
e63dab0d035fbdc40e8e314b304d29bae7d0575f064057236403db99d49a15c5:0
- value
- 2516227
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 17835472de95a6446c3508abe543b95251c05c43 OP_EQUALVERIFY OP_CHECKSIG
- address
- 139KsNaLSMWeFcykBHkq9DjEq8BiVwv9Vy